  • What are the most affordable attractions in Ginza?

    Ginza is known for its luxury, but you can find some affordable attractions. The Ginza Sony Park is free to enter and offers interactive exhibits. You can also visit the Ginza Six shopping mall, which has a large public space with free events and performances. Additionally, walking along the Ginza Chuo-dori street, lined with designer boutiques and department stores, is a free and enjoyable way to experience the area.

  • How can travelers relax during a week in Ginza?

    To relax in Ginza, you can visit the serene Tsukiji Hongan-ji Temple, a Buddhist temple with beautiful gardens. You can also find peace and tranquility at the Ginza Mitsukoshi Department Store's rooftop garden, offering stunning views of the city. For a more active experience, you can take a stroll along the Sumida River, which offers picturesque views and a chance to escape the bustling city.

  • Where can you find the best traditional local cuisine in Ginza?

    Ginza is a culinary paradise, offering a wide range of traditional Japanese cuisine. For the best experience, try the Sukiyabashi Jiro, a Michelin-starred sushi restaurant renowned for its exceptional quality and craftsmanship. You can also find authentic Japanese dishes at the Tsukiji Outer Market, where you can sample fresh seafood and other local delicacies.
